Travelling with pets
Four-legged family members are always welcome in wine country, and with countless parks, trails and public gardens, they’re sure to enjoy themselves—and get some exercise. Unfortunately, due to health regulations, animals are not permitted to enter wine-production facilities. But some wineries do allow visitors to bring leashed or carried pets into their tasting rooms and retail stores.
Each establishment sets its own pet policy, so be sure to call ahead and ask about it if you’re planning to bring any furry friends along.
